Key Specifications

Company Samsung
Mobile Name Samsung Galaxy M35 8GB RAM
Proccesor Samsung Exynos 1380
Ram 8 GB RAM
Rear Camera 50 MP + 8 MP + 2 MP Rear Camera
Front Camera 13 MP Front Camera
Battery 6000 MAh
Charger Speed 25W Fast Charging
Display Size 6.6 Inches (16.76 Cm)
Display Type Super AMOLED
Price ₹18,499
